1) Moussaka, pastitsio, spanakopita, and baklava are all beautiful-sounding Greek (food) words that will be spoken today through Saturday at the 58th annual Saint Nicholas Greek Orthodox Cathedral Food Festival in Oakland. In addition to the food, they’re offering Greek wine, coffee, music, and dancing. Mon. – Thurs., 11 a.m. – 9 p.m.; Fri. and Sat., 11 a.m. – 10 p.m., with music until midnight. 419 S. Dithridge St.

2) Arsenal Bowl is a longtime entertainment stalwart of the Lawrenceville entertainment scene. It’s been in business since 1938. We’ve all heard of “all-you-can-eat restaurant” specials. At Arsenal Bowl, they have all-you-can-bowl specials during certain time periods every day of the week except Tuesdays. During Rock and Bowl (Wednesday night, 9 p.m. – midnight), you get all-you-can-bowl and a live band on the lanes for $9 (no, if you bowl, you won’t be able to hit them with your ball). For Top Shelf Saturday Night (9 p.m. – midnight), the bowling alley brings in a DJ. You can bowl all you desire for $12.95, plus there’s $1 off top-shelf liquors. The kitchen offers munchies, burgers, and pizza. 4310 Butler St., in the heart of “the Ville,” Lawrenceville.
